Strategies for Prolonged Survival
While luck undoubtedly plays a role in surviving longer runs, successful players often employ certain strategies. Observing traffic patterns is paramount; noticing the intervals between vehicles and identifying predictable routes can significantly improve your chances. Furthermore, disciplined timing is essential. Rushing into a gap that appears just slightly too narrow is a common mistake leading to a swift and unfortunate end for your feathered friend. Instead, patience and a willingness to wait for a truly safe opening are often the best course of action.
Another helpful technique is to focus on the gaps between vehicles rather than the vehicles themselves. This allows players to maintain a broader awareness of the traffic flow and anticipate potential openings more effectively. Finally, mastering the game’s control scheme, whether it’s tapping, swiping, or using keyboard commands, is crucial for executing quick and precise movements as the difficulty intensifies. Developing muscle memory through consistent practice will allow for quicker, more instinctive reactions.

The Psychology Behind the Addiction
The addictive nature of this simple game isn't accidental. It taps into several psychological principles that make it incredibly engaging. The short gameplay loops – a quick run followed by an immediate restart – provide a constant stream of feedback, encouraging players to try again and improve their performance. The element of risk and the near-misses create a heightened sense of excitement, triggering the release of dopamine in the brain, which reinforces the desire to continue playing.
Furthermore, the game leverages the “flow state” – a psychological state of deep immersion and enjoyment. When players are fully focused on the task at hand, and the challenge level is appropriately matched to their skill level, they can enter this state, leading to a profoundly satisfying experience. The constant need for concentration and the rewarding feeling of successfully navigating a difficult section contribute to this immersive quality. It’s a perfect example of how simple mechanics can create a surprisingly compelling and addictive game.
